fnatic has defeated DELTA 16-8 on de_dust2 to top group A at GameGune 2012 while Natus Vincere opened their tournament with a commanding 16-0 win over miticos on the same map.
The Danish-Swedish team won their terrorist pistol round and the two save rounds that followed to go up three nothing. DELTA won round four convincingly, but fnatic switched to a higher gear after an attack towards the B bombsite which saw them gain money control.
At 1-7 for fnatic, DELTA was on the verge of scoring their second round, but Michael "Friis" Jorgensen's four kills secured yet another round for fnatic. Round fourteen saw Tomasz "ths" Sopel score his first kills as he killed two fnatic players in B tunnels, but his team still lost the round on their way to a 1-14 half.

Second half started with Artur "dOK" Kaleta winning a misplayed one-on-three situation and his team racked up the next two rounds. fnatic won round four, and similarly to first half the Poles went on a run to make it 8-15. However, Patryk "sonamed" Zamulski wasn't able to convert another one-on-three situation on round ten as Finn "karrigan" Andersen took him down and secured fnatic the group win.Result

Meanwhile in group B, Natus Vincere started their tournament hours after the scheduled starting time. The team they faced was a local team asked to fill in from Euskal Encounter's BYOC area, and it showed as the Ukrainians cruised to a 16-0 win in their opener.Result

Next round is set to begin soon with DELTA facing k1ck again, this time with tournament life on the line as the winner will advance from group A while the loser goes home empty handed. Na`Vi against x6tence is already live in group B.
